Qvasi Chalem is a free Hebrew display font built from broad strokes, sharp cuts, and strongly calligraphic shapes. Its uneven contours and flared ends recall hand-painted signage.

It can build a theatrical title for festival posters or music artwork, turning its sweeping silhouettes and angular breaks into part of an illustrated image rather than neutral text. For restaurant branding, specialty packaging, and cultural event graphics, the distinctive stroke shapes can become a recognizable emblem closely tied to the project's identity.
